Fans criticize Keyshawn Davis for apologizing for what was supposed to be a title defense on June 7 against Edwin de los Santos.

What angry fans were the way the former Light Champion of Wbo Keyshawn returned to the end of his written apology, saying: “In the end, the truth will be revealed.” The statement suggests that Davis is playing the victim, although he lost his weight and was involved in a scuffle locker room with Nahir Albright.
Responsibility: Davis under fire
Fans find that observation as a sign Davis does not want to take into account the surrender of 4 pounds overweight by his defense of the title against Los Santos, and later to be stripped of his Wbo title. The promoter of Los Santos did not allow him to take the larger keyboard in these circumstances.
Then there is also the incident with Keyshawn who entered the Nahir Alright dressing room after his brother Kelvin Davis had beaten. Albright stated that Keyshawn jumped it.
“I apologize to all I have affected. I left my followers, especially the young people who looked at me. I will give a better example. And in the end, the truth will be revealed,” Keyshawn said on Instagram.
Keyshawn took almost three weeks to broadcast his opponent. Ideally, it would have done it one day after missing weight and being involved in the locker room incident. Some fans want Keyshawn to be suspended for what took place.
If Davis’s promoters advised him to apologize for trying to improve their public image, they should have edited the last part, “In the end, the truth will be revealed.” This comment suggests that Keyshawn tries to avoid responsibility for what he did on June 7.
What truth can you change the weight of Keyshawn? There is nothing that can explain it.
